[SERVER-28775] Create UnsetNode Created: 12/Apr/17 Updated: 12/Oct/17 Resolved: 26/May/17 |
|
| Status: | Closed |
| Project: | Core Server |
| Component/s: | Querying |
| Affects Version/s: | None |
| Fix Version/s: | 3.5.8 |
| Type: | Task | Priority: | Major - P3 |
| Reporter: | Tess Avitabile (Inactive) | Assignee: | Justin Seyster |
| Resolution: | Done | Votes: | 0 |
| Labels: | None |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Issue Links: |
|
||||||||
| Backwards Compatibility: | Fully Compatible | ||||||||
| Sprint: | Query 2017-05-29, Query 2017-06-19 | ||||||||
| Participants: | |||||||||
| Description |
|
Create UnsetNode implementing UpdateLeafNode. Ensure we can parse $unset to a UnsetNode. UnsetNode::apply() should not create pathToCreate. |
| Comments |
| Comment by Justin Seyster [ 26/May/17 ] |
|
This got reverted as a result of some conflicting const changes that hit the build inbetween when I last tested and when I rebased. It should be good to go now, though! |
| Comment by Githook User [ 26/May/17 ] |
|
Author: {u'username': u'jseyster', u'name': u'Justin Seyster', u'email': u'justin.seyster@mongodb.com'}Message: This is a second attempt at 90fd8a19000b5f96983f068e6380c1f6bd824b69, The problem was that UpdateNode::apply() earned "const" status after I |
| Comment by Githook User [ 26/May/17 ] |
|
Author: {u'username': u'will62794', u'name': u'William Schultz', u'email': u'william.schultz@mongodb.com'}Message: Revert " This reverts commit 90fd8a19000b5f96983f068e6380c1f6bd824b69. |
| Comment by Githook User [ 26/May/17 ] |
|
Author: {u'username': u'jseyster', u'name': u'Justin Seyster', u'email': u'justin.seyster@mongodb.com'}Message: |